Comprehending Window Hinges
Window hinges come in numerous designs and products, chosen based upon the kind of Emergency Window Hinge Repairs (my website) and its designated usage. Typically, window hinges are classified into the following types:
| Hinge Type | Description |
|---|---|
| Butt Hinge | This is the most common type of hinge, consisting of two plates that are secured to the window and the frame. |
| Piano Hinge | A constant hinge that runs the entire length of the window, providing optimal assistance. |
| Spring Hinge | These hinges have an internal spring mechanism, permitting the window or door to close instantly. |
| Hidden Hinge | These hinges are hidden when the window is closed, providing a tidy and sleek look. |
| Strap Hinge | Suitable for much heavier windows, these hinges are longer and provide additional support. |
Understanding the kind of hinge on your windows can help in determining issues and implementing suitable repair services.
Common Issues with Window Hinges
Over time, window hinges might experience numerous problems that impede their performance. Some common issues consist of:
- Rust and Corrosion: Metal hinges can catch rust, especially in high-moisture environments.
- Misalignment: With regular use, hinges might end up being misaligned, avoiding the window from opening or closing efficiently.
- Worn-Out Components: Frequent usage can lead to use and tear on the hinge, affecting its efficiency.
- Loose Screws: Over time, screws can loosen, leading to instability in the window function.
- Damage: In serious cases, hinges may break entirely, demanding instant replacement.
DIY Window Hinge Repair Tips
Before hiring specialists, homeowners can try some easy DIY repairs for minor issues. Here's a list of actions to follow:
Tools and Materials Needed
- Screwdriver
- Lube (WD-40 or similar)
- Cleaning cloth
- Replacement screws (if needed)
- Hammer
- Pliers
Repair Steps
- Examine the Issue: Identify whether the hinge is rusty, misaligned, or loose.
- Lube Hinges: Apply lubricant to handle tightness and rust.
- Tighten Screws: Use a screwdriver to tighten any loose screws.
- Straighten Hinges: If the window is misaligned, gently rearrange the window while adjusting the hinge.
- Replace Damaged Hinges: If a hinge is broken, eliminate it using a screwdriver and change it with a new one.

Frequently Asked Questions About Window Hinge Repairs
How often should I inspect my window hinges?
- It's advisable to check your window hinges a minimum of twice a year, particularly before seasonal changes.
What is the average cost of professional window hinge repairs?
- Costs vary commonly depending upon the kind of window, hinge type, and degree of damage, generally varying from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150 per hinge.
Can I replace my Window Hinge Problems hinges myself?
- Yes, if you feel comfortable with basic tools and techniques, you can replace them; however, professional assistance is recommended for ideal outcomes.
Will I need to paint or stain the brand-new hinges?
- It depends on the hinge product. Some metal hinges come pre-finished, while wood hinges may need staining or painting.
What can I do to avoid hinge damage in the future?
- Regular maintenance, lubrication, and timely repairs can assist avoid hinge damage down the line.
